#401359 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#401359 is composed of 25.1% red, 7.5%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.1% cyan, 78.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 278.6 degrees, a saturation of 64.8% and a lightness of 21.2%. #401359 color hex could be obtained by blending #8026b2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#401359 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#401359 has RGB values of R:64, G:19,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.79, Y:0,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 4199257.

Shades and Tints of #401359
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060208 is the darkest color, while #fbf7fd is the lightest one.
